Three-phase low-voltage rail power supply

 

The power supply principle is that the three-phase 380V power supply in the workshop reduces the voltage to 36V through the ground step-down transformer, and feeds it to the conductive rail (the conductive rail also serves as the flat car walking track) and a sliding contact wire in the middle. The device sends low-voltage electricity to the step-up transformer on the car to boost it to 380V to drag the three-phase motor to drive the flat car.

Single-phase low-voltage rail power supply

 

The two-phase 380V power supply in the workshop reduces the voltage to a safe voltage of 36V via the ground step-down transformer, and feeds it to the conductive rail (the conductive rail also serves as a flat car walking track). The conductive device sends the low-voltage electricity to the step-up transformer on the car to boost it to 380V to drive the single-phase motor to drive the low voltage transfer trolley.

Single-phase low-voltage rail power supply (DC motor drive)

 

The two-phase 380V power supply in the workshop reduces the voltage to a safe voltage of 36V via the ground step-down transformer, and feeds it to the conductive rail (the conductive rail also serves as a flat car walking rail). The low voltage electricity is sent to the rectifier module on the car through the conductive device of the flat car to get a DC voltage of 48V to drive the DC motor to drive the flat car to run.

product advantages

 

1

Safe Power Supply

 Low-voltage operation at 36V or below reduces electric shock risks even in damp/dusty environments.

2

Precise Rail Guidance:

Rail-guided operation prevents derailment and slippage, meeting high-precision transport demands for precision equipment.

3

Low Maintenance Costs

 Simple structure with minimal components. Low-voltage electrical parts are cost-effective and long-lasting, reducing maintenance expenses.

4

High Customizability

 Customizable power supply methods, vehicle dimensions, and load capacities to flexibly accommodate specialized production requirements.
